DAY TO DAY:
-
Processing and maintaining purchase ledger transactions
-
Managing and updating cash book records
-
Processing payments to suppliers and subcontractors
-
Reconciling accounts, including high-volume supplier accounts
-
Ensuring financial records remain accurate and up to date
-
Managing transactions and reconciliations using Sage
-
Supporting audit processes and maintaining strong internal controls
-
Handling telephone enquiries in a professional manner
